Here at The Joseph Rowntree Foundation, we're seeking a Senior Surveyor to provide technical leadership across our Property Services team, ensuring our homes are safe, well maintained and compliant with statutory and organisational requirements.

You'll lead on the identification, diagnosis and resolution of complex property condition issues, with a particular focus on damp and mould, disrepair, housing hazards and statutory compliance, including the requirements of Awaab's Law. You'll ensure high-risk cases, particularly those involving vulnerable residents, are identified, prioritised and resolved promptly and effectively.

Providing professional oversight and technical direction to the surveying function, you'll ensure decisions are evidence-based, consistent and robust enough to withstand legal, regulatory and external scrutiny. You'll also provide technical expertise in relation to complaints, litigation and regulatory enquiries, while supporting quality assurance and continuous service improvement.

This is an influential role where your technical expertise, professional judgement and commitment to resident safety will directly contribute to improving the quality of our homes and the experience of our residents.

We'd like you to have significant experience in building surveying or housing maintenance, ideally within a social housing, local authority or regulated housing environment. You will have strong experience diagnosing and managing complex building defects, including damp and mould, disrepair and structural issues, with a strong knowledge of building pathology, defect diagnosis and appropriate remedial solutions. You'll also have a good understanding of HHSRS and housing health and safety hazards.

The role requires experience supervising or leading surveyors or technical staff, as well as managing contractors and monitoring technical performance, compliance and quality. You'll be experienced in producing detailed technical reports, specifications and legally sensitive documentation, and will have the analytical and problem-solving skills needed to make clear, robust and defensible technical judgements. Excellent written and verbal communication skills are essential, with the ability to present complex technical issues clearly to a range of audiences. You'll also be able to manage competing priorities effectively in high-risk and time-sensitive environments.

Professional membership of MRICS, MCABE, MCIOB or an equivalent professional body would be advantageous. Experience of managing Awaab's Law-related casework or working within similar statutory housing hazard frameworks would be beneficial, as would experience providing expert witness-style evidence in legal or Ombudsman cases.
